Mason County Soil & Water Conservation District #223 has partnered with the Texas State Soil and Water Conservation Board, Association of Texas Soil & Water Conservation Districts, Texas Wildlife Association, and Texas and Southwestern Cattle Raisers Association to highlight Soil and Water Stewardship Week and the importance of voluntary land stewardship in Texas.
Adding a layer of safety for patients, staff, and community members, Hill Country Memorial (HCM) is one of the first hospitals in Texas to install temperature scanners featuring artificial intelligence technology.
The devices– cai-AMS-T2 autonomous monitoring platforms–are among the first developed utilizing this technology, according to Shane Dickinson, HCM Director of Information Technology.

In the 2 weeks between March 30 and April 13, Mason Food Bank volunteers served 258 unduplicated individuals from 99 unduplicated households. That is more than 7% of the county’s population. This was largely due to an unprecedented response from the community at a time when some of our friends and neighbors need a hand.

Since 1983, April has been designated as Child Abuse Prevention Month to raise awareness of the pervasiveness of child abuse/neglect and to promote the safety and well-being of all children. Children are the next generation of leaders and brightest rays of hope for the future. All children deserve to grow up in a nurturing environment free from harm and fear.
The Department of Texas VFW Auxiliary sponsors a scholarship program to assist nursing students achieve their goals. Current nursing students, who will be on track to graduate at any level in 2021 school year can apply. The nursing student must be attending a Texas College or University, be an American Citizen and have a 3.0 or higher GPA.
The Odeon Preservation Association (OPA) has announced that, in a groundbreaking move, they will stream a live performance from the Odeon stage via Facebook on April 18 at 7:00 p.m.
The performance will feature local singer songwriter Justin McFarland and his wife Heather. Justin is a native Texan and a 7 year resident of Mason.
